ZPW-2000R大数据运维平台实现方案的研究

来源 :科学与生活 | 被引量 : 0次 | 上传用户:aidanzeng
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
  摘要:为了满足电务大数据智能运维平台在数据实时性、全面性、设备状态健康诊断等方面的要求,需要将大数据技术应用到ZPW-2000R轨道电路运维平台。
  关键词:大数据;运维平台;ZPW-2000R轨道电路
  一、概述
  目前,ZPW-2000R远程服务平台无法满足哈局电务大数据智能运维平台在数据实时性、全面性、设备状态健康诊断等方面的要求。需要在ZPW-2000R远程服务平台的基础上,开发ZPW-2000R大数据运维平台,实现ZPW-2000R轨道电路设备的实时监测、运用状态健康诊断、故障处理流程管理等功能。
  二、需求分析
  通过与现场客户的沟通,ZPW-2000R大数据运维平台需要实现的需求包括:与车站系统维护终端进行数据交互,获取各车站ZPW-2000R轨道电路设备监测数据;设备数据实时监测;设备状态健康诊断;筛选、排序、统计、汇总;故障处理作业流程管理;天窗设置管理;调试开通管理;返修设备记录管理;通过短信、钉钉、微信等形式推送故障信息;向SAP系统发送返修设备基础数据。
  三、系统功能
  ZPW-2000R大数据运维平台主要分成六个大模块,功能应用层、接口应用层、数据处理平台、站点数据解析模块、基础设施层以及其他应用系统对接。系统架构如图1所示。
  四、系统设计
  ZPW-2000R大数据运维平台基本的技术方案架构如图2所示。
  1、Web前端
  Web页面类型分为:静态页面,动态页面。静态页面对I/O要求比较高;动态页面对内存、CPU等要求比较高。因此静态页面与动态页面分开部署在具有针对性的服务器上以提高性能。
  2、Web服务器
  Web服务器分为静态Web服务器,动态Web服务器。其中当客户访问静态页面的时候,仅访问静态web服务器,静态Web服务器根据需要从文件服务器上提取所必须的css,js,图片等文件;而当用户访问动态页面时,动态Web服务器根据需要先去缓存服务器上检查是否有需要的数据,如果有,则直接从缓存服务器中取,否则从数据库中取相应的数据(以此来达到部分分流效果),同时添加到缓存服务器上根据需要从文件服务器上提取所必须的css,js,图片等文件。
  为了让多台服务器更好的协同工作,添加多台服务器达到分担负荷的作用,利用网络负载平衡器把这些服务器群集起来。动态服务业可以按照这样的均衡方式达到提高性能与扩展的效果。通过Nginx的负载均衡机制,将访问请求均衡的分配到集群的各个服务器上。
  3、数据库系统
  影响动态服务性能关键在于数据库能否及时响应。各个动态应用规模越大,响应的数据库就越臃肿,响应的速度就越慢。
  数据库系统综合使用读写分离、纵向分割、横向分割等三种方法实现数据库负载均衡。
  1)讀写分离。由于读多写少,大部分时间消耗在查询上,因此让主库专门用于写,从库专门用于读(读库可以有很多个,以减轻单个读库的负担),同时同步写库与读库的数据;
  2)纵向分割。不同的应用可以分到不同的DB中,不同的实例中。这种发放不但效率高,实施也很方便。
  3)横向分割。采用表分区把大表分成小表,数据存储在不同文件上,然后再部署到独立物理服务器增加IO吞吐以改善读写性能,表分区的另外一个优势可以增加数据查询速度。
  采用分布式数据库集群的中间件,如mycat,性能良好,易于扩展,同时监控的更加全面。
  缓存系统采用业内主流的Memcache。Memcached是开源的分布式cache系统。Memcached的缓存是一种分布式的,可以让不同主机上的多个用户同时访问, 因此解决了共享内存只能单机应用的局限,更不会出现使用数据库做类似事情的时候,磁盘开销和阻塞的发生。
  服务器端使用CentOS Linux系统,作为主流的服务器操作系统其稳定性、实用性、适应性、硬件资源利用率等方面均得到国内外普遍认可和采用。
  数据库分别使用MongoDB和Redis。MongoDB作为设备数据存储,为WEB应用提供可扩展的高性能数据存储解决方案。MongoDB是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。它支持的数据结构非常松散,是类似json的bson格式,因此可以存储比较复杂的数据类型。Mongo最大的特点是它支持的查询语言非常强大,其语法有点类似于面向对象的查询语言,几乎可以实现类似关系数据库单表查询的绝大部分功能,而且还支持对数据建立索引。而且它的路线图中已经包含对MapReduce引擎的内置支持。Redis用作数据库、高速缓存和消息队列代理。它支持字符串、哈希表、列表、集合、有序集合,位图,hyperloglogs等数据类型。内置复制、Lua脚本、LRU收回、事务以及不同级别磁盘持久化功能,同时通过Redis Sentinel提供高可用,通过Redis Cluster提供自动分区。支持很强的性能和并发性。
  五、结束语
  本文研究了ZPW-2000R大数据运维平台的一种实现方案,讨论了平台的系统架构、功能和使用的技术,为ZPW-2000R大数据运维平台的开发提供参考。
  参考文献
  [1] 蒋志文 大数据分析技术在数据中心运维中的应用 信息与电脑(理论版). 2018,(15)
其他文献
摘要:近几年以来,在信息化建设方面,我们国家的石化企业已经取得了非常显著的成就,但是和其他西方发达国家相比,石化企业当中仍然存在一定的不足和缺陷。本文主要就企业信息化进行阐述,对当前我们国家石化企业信息化建设存在的问题进行分析并提出了可以加强我们国家石化企业信息化建设的策略和建议。  关键词:石化企业;信息化建设;信息技术  对于企业来讲,信息技术的快速发展为其提供了非常高效的技术和手段,从而保证
期刊
摘要:结合实际,对绿色制造的新型机械制造工艺技术进行研究。对绿色制造新型机械制造工艺技术的应用机理进行了探讨,在分析机械加工工艺过程绿色制造方法的同时,对该技术的工艺优化策略进行了探究,希望论述之后可以给相关工作人員提供一些参考。  关键词:绿色制造;新型机械;制造工艺;技术研究  1引言  我国制造业是比较发达的,主要是对社会中的资源和能源进行加工,能够满足人们的日常生活以及社会发展的需要。我国
期刊
摘要:随着科学技术的快速发展,大数据在各个领域的应用越加广泛和深入,大数据时代的来临已经成为了社会不可阻挡的重要趋势。通过将大数据技术应用于品牌设计当中,对传统的品牌设计思维与方式进行了大胆的创新和颠覆,实现了品牌设计的不断突破。依托于对品牌数据的深层次分析,在品牌设计当中不断挖掘了品牌内在的价值,凸显了文化内涵,形成了独具特色的品牌文化,为品牌形象的树立以及品牌影响力的不断扩大奠定了坚实的基础。
期刊
摘要:本公司通过对配煤掺烧系统进行智能化升级改造,使配煤掺烧工作趋于更加科学化、高效化、精准化,为公司降控燃料成本,提高配经济效益发挥了重要的作用。  关键词:配煤掺烧系统;精准;科学;智能;经济效益  引言:配煤掺烧技术是一项通过将两种或多种煤质的煤进行掺混燃烧的技术,这项技术既能减少燃用劣质品种的煤造成的锅炉事故,又能提高锅炉排放表现,满足排放法规的要求[1]。火电企业为降低燃料成本,在满足锅
期刊
摘要:“关爱生命、安全第一,预防为主”始终是我们做好驾驶安全教育活动和安全隐患排查治理工作的指导思想。而要在驾培过程中,使教练员和学员牢固树立安全驾驶意识,并在教学中落实贯彻安全驾驶的指导思想,本文结合自己在教学实践中的一些經验,分析安全意识培养的措施和方法。  关键词:汽车驾驶 安全意识 培养  一、前言  安全驾驶意识的培养有赖于开展各种形式的安全教育活动,建立和健全安全教育、安全隐患排查治理
期刊
摘要:随着我国社会经济与科学技术的飞速发展,互联网、物联网、云计算、工业4.0等理念与技术正渐渐渗透到社会的每一个行业,对于推动社会发展及繁荣昌盛具有重要意义。大数据技术不仅可以帮助企业掌握有效的外部数据,还可以根据数据制定竞争战略,为企业创造长期的竞争优势。会计数据技术在大数据技术中占有重要地位,在大数据时代企业会计信息面临着新挑战。本文对大数据时代会计信息化的机遇与风险进行分析,以期为今后企業
期刊
摘要:在当前我国经济现代化建设进程不断深化的背景下,航运经济在我国经济体系中的地位逐渐提升,为拉动我国经济增长发挥着巨大作用,由此,港航工程建设要求也随之提升。挡土墙作为港航工程的重要组成部分,在实际应用中对防洪、码头建设等方面具有重要意义。基于此,本文将针对港航工程挡土墙选型相关问题进行研究,希望对工作人员提供参考意见。  关键词:港航工程;挡土墙;结构选型  Abstract: under t
期刊
摘要:钢铁企业在全球化的背景下,行业竞争日益严峻,同时随着《中国制造2025》的颁布,智能制造成为钢铁企业的发展重点。为了推动唐钢智能制造的发展,降低物流成本,增强企业国际竞争力,唐钢一直致力于搭建智慧物流系统,将信息化与传统物流业进行创新融合,带动制造行业中物流业务的全面发展。本文以此研发为背景,简述系统的主要功能和研发技术,提出全物流链执行管控解决方案。系统的成功投入使用,加强了唐钢物流精细化
期刊
摘要:伴随着我国经济发展脚步的加快化工行业得以不断进步,在快速发展的过程中融入更多的信息技术,以满足时代的发展的需求。它的使用给化工生产带来了许多便利,不仅提高了生产效率,而且促进了化工生产经济效益的提高。它已经慢慢变成了化工企业生产中不可或缺的一项重要技术,应用到了化工安全生产的方方面面。本文从多方面对自动化技术在化工安全生产中的应用展开分析,包括化工生产的类型、自动化引入其中所带来的好处以及当
期刊
摘要:在这个信息互动时代,我们全民都应该提高自身的网络信息安全防范意识,国家也应该加大对于网络通信信息方面的管理和监控力度,相关部门也要及时做好技术研发工作和软件改进工作。这样我们的网络环境才能更加安全,网络信息才能够真正安全。  关键词:网络通信、信息、安全、保障、策略  引言:网络运行环境下,网络通信中无法避免数据信息安全问题,人们的个人隐私与企业商业机密面临着泄漏风险。加强对网络数据信息安全
期刊